안녕 내 녀석 내 문제는 내가 내 웹 응용 프로그램 노드 js/mysql에서 Braintree를 사용하고 내가 원하는 것은 사용자가 내 제품의 정식 버전을 구입할 능력이 있기를 원합니다. 그래서 빌 청구서를 reccurring없이 지불을위한 두 가지 방법을 구현 싶습니다. Braintree에서 이것은 Subscripton과 Transaction에서 찾아 볼 수 있습니다. 사용자를 감지하는 내 aproach는 유료입니다. user_id, start_date, end_date 및 사용자가 시스템에 로그인 할 때 func로 확인하면됩니다. mysql의 NOW()는 NOW()와 start_date와 end_date 사이에 있습니다. 그러나 Braintree를 사용할 때 사용자는 그가 청구서를 받고 1 개월 동안 예를 들어 start_date 28.12.2017 end_date 28.01.2018와 같은 기록을 만들 때 정보가 한 번있는 경우 반복 청구서를 제출해야합니다. Braintree가 다음 달에 28.01.2018에 그를 대동 할 때 나는 여기에 문제가있다. 나는 나의 데이터베이스에서 계산대를 만들 수 없다. 누군가가 똑같은 문제를 겪고 있다면 나와 함께 나누는 것을 즐긴다.Braintree 통합 노드 js 데이터베이스 문제
0
A
답변
0
이 문제를 해결하는 방법에는 두 가지가 있습니다. 그 중 하나는 Braintree webhook을 사용하기 때문에 고객이 청구 할 때마다 Braintree가 알려서 데이터베이스의 레코드를 업데이트 할 수 있습니다. 그 이상에 대한 정보 https://developers.braintreepayments.com/reference/general/webhooks/subscription/node
다른 방법은 주기적으로 (하루에 한 번) Braintree에서이 데이터를 가져 와서 데이터베이스에서 업데이트하는 것입니다. 더 많은 정보 https://developers.braintreepayments.com/reference/request/subscription/find/node
이 webhooks는 아주 많이 tnx 다;) –